Hashem Zikry '13 has jumped out to a great start in his final cross country season at Hamilton College. Zikry has finished first and second in the first two races, and his victory in last Saturday's dual meet against nationally ranked No. 24 Rensselaer earned him New York State Collegiate Track Conference (NYSCTC) men's runner of the week honors.
